What does reflectivity measure?

Explanation:
Reflectivity measures the proportion of light that is reflected off a surface when light strikes it. This property is significant in various fields, including optics, photography, and materials science, as it helps to determine how surfaces interact with light. A higher reflectivity indicates that a greater percentage of light is reflected, while a lower reflectivity means that more light is absorbed or transmitted. In practical applications, understanding reflectivity is essential for designing optical devices, such as mirrors and lenses, as well as for assessing the performance of surfaces in energy-efficient design, such as solar panels and reflective coatings. Overall, reflectivity provides critical insights into how different materials behave under illumination, which can help in selecting the right materials for specific applications in optics and related fields.
